Budweiser Clydesdales in Spokane
The Budweiser Clydesdales arrive in Spokane, Wednesday, May 18, 2016. The team of ten horses is in town for public viewing at the fairgrounds, Wednesday from 9 a.m.-4 p.m., Thursday 10 a.m.-2 p.m., Friday 9 a.m.-5 p.m., Saturday 10 a.m.-4 p.m., and Sunday from 10 a.m.-12 p.m. The team will be in full hitch on Thursday at 334 West Spokane Falls Boulevard for viewing 5-7 p.m. On Friday, one horse will visit Providence Sacred Heart Children's Hospital from 10 a.m.-12 p.m. and then the Ronald McDonald House from 1-4 p.m. On Saturday, the Clydesdales will be in full hitch for the Spokane Lilac Festival Parade.
